Group I enlists in-situ field tests carried out for soil exploration, while Group II provides a list of parameters for sub-soil strength characterization. Match the type of tests with the characterization parameters.
Group I
P. Pressuremeter Test (PMT)
Q. Static Cone Penetration Test (SCPT)
R. Standard Penetration Test (SPT)
S. Vane Shear Test (VST)
Group II
1. Menard's modulus (Em)
2. Number of blows (N)
3. Skin resistance (fc)
4. Undrained cohesion (cu)
